Selective Breeding: The Backbone of Bigger Chicken Breasts

Significant advancements in the size and weight of boneless skinless chicken breasts can be attributed to selective breeding. Since the 1980s, the average weight of finished broilers has increased by 33%. This substantial growth is a direct result of breeding programs that focus on developing larger and faster-growing chickens. The breeders use a combination of genetics and selective breeding to ensure that the chickens reach market size more quickly and have larger breast meat.

Recent developments in breeding techniques have led to even more rapid growth. Current broilers hatch and grow faster than their predecessors. Chicken farmers have intentionally bred and chosen the best broilers to achieve larger sizes. For instance, the use of breeder broilers has become increasingly common, as these chicks are specifically selected for their rapid growth and large size.

Water Injection: Puffing Up the Perceptual Size

A significant factor contributing to the perception of larger chicken breasts is the amount of water they contain. Many supermarket chickens are pumped with water to enhance their size and make them more appealing to consumers. This practice involves injected large amounts of water into the muscle fibers, which can increase the weight of the chicken by up to 15-20%. As a result, the market offerings often are labeled as having a weight that includes the added water, which can mislead consumers about the true size of the meat.

Supermarkets often sell chicken that is nearly a fifth water, which means that when you purchase a pack of chicken, up to one-fifth of its weight is just added water. This trickery in labeling and water injection not only makes the chicken breasts appear larger but also changes the texture and moisture content of the meat purchased by consumers.
